How to grow spider plants more vigorously in summer

Chlorophytum, also known as creeping grass, is green all year round. Growing it at home can absorb formaldehyde and purify the air. In summer, the temperature is generally high in both the north and south of my country. Although Chlorophytum likes warmth and sunshine, once the temperature is too high or the sunlight is too strong, it will affect its growth.

Key points for growing spider plants in summer

1. Watering

Chlorophytum is a relatively drought-resistant plant, but in the high temperatures of summer, Chlorophytum grows fast and its transpiration is enhanced, so it needs sufficient water to ensure normal growth. You should always pay attention to the dryness and wetness of the Chlorophytum soil. You cannot wait until it is completely dry before watering it. You must ensure that the soil remains moist at all times. You can also spray some water around the Chlorophytum plant to maintain humidity.

2. Fertilization

Chlorophytum grows fast in summer and has relatively high requirements for nutrients. You can apply a small amount of multi-element controlled-release fertilizer granules in the pot, or water the Chlorophytum with some thin fertilizer water in the cooler mornings and evenings.

3. Lighting

Although spider plants like sunlight, the strong light in summer can easily burn their leaves and cause the tips and edges of the leaves to dry out. Spider plants should be placed in a place with scattered light. If they cannot be moved, they need to be shaded.

Precautions for growing spider plants in summer

Chlorophytum may suffer from root rot due to water or fertilizer accumulation in the soil of the pot, poor ventilation, etc. It may also be infected by pests such as aphids and mites. Once a problem occurs, the plant needs to be removed from the pot, the rotten roots and branches and leaves infected by pests cut off, and the plant should be disinfected with polysaccharide before planting and maintenance.
